
Microchip’s dsPIC33E family of digital signal controllers (DSCs) features a 70 MIPS dsPIC? DSC core with integrated DSP and enhanced on-chip peripherals. These DSCs enable the design of high-performance, precision motor control systems that are more energy efficient, quieter in operation, have a great range and extended life. They can be used to control brushless DC, permanent magnet synchronous, AC induction and stepper motors. These devices are also ideal for high-performance general purpose applications.
Operating Conditions3.0V to 3.6V, -40oC to +85oC, DC to 70 MIPS
3.0V to 3.6V, -40oC to +125oC, DC to 60 MIPS
dsPIC33E DSC CoreModified Harvard Architecture
C Compiler Optimized Instruction Set
16-bit Wide Data Path
24-bit Wide Instructions
16x16 Integer Multiply Operations
32/16 and 16/16 Integer Divide Operations
Two 40-bit Accumulators with Rounding and Saturation Options
Single-Cycle Multiply and Accumulate
Single-Cycle shifts for up to 40-bit Data
16x16 Fractional Multiply/Divide Operations
High-Speed PWMUp to three PWM pairs with independent timing
Dead time for rising and falling edges
7.14 ns PWM resolution
PWM support for:- Inverters, PFC, Lighting- BLDC, PMSM, ACIM, SRM
Programmable Fault inputs
Flexible trigger configurations for ADC conversions
Advanced Analog FeaturesADC module:- Configurable as 10-bit, 1.1 Msps with four S&H or 12-bit, 500 ksps with one S&H
Up to three Op amp/Comparators:- Op Amp direct connection to the ADC module- Additional dedicated comparator- Programmable references with 32 voltage points for comparators
Charge Time Measurement Unit (CTMU):- Supports mTouch? capacitive touch sensing
Timers/Output Compare/Input Capture12 general purpose timers:- Five 16-bit and up to two 32-bit timers/counters- Four OC modules configurable as timers/counters- PTG module with two configurable timers/counters- 32-bit Quadrature Encoder Interface (QEI) module configurable as a timer/counter
Four IC modules
Peripheral Trigger Generator (PTG) for scheduling complex sequences
Communication InterfacesTwo UART modules (15 Mbps)
Two 4-wire SPI modules (15 Mbps)
Two I2C? modules (up to 1 Mbaud) with SMBus support
PPS to allow function remap
Programmable Cyclic Redundancy Check (CRC)
Direct Memory Access (DMA)4-channel DMA with user-selectable priority arbitration
UART, SPI, ADC, IC, OC, and Timers
